    Market to Table: 20 Irresistible Recipes with Farm Fresh Ingredients

    Published: Jul 29, 2024 by Barbara Curry

    Disclaimer: This post may contain affiliate links.

    Hey food lovers! We’ve got some amazing recipes that transform your fresh farmers market finds into delicious dishes. Whether you’re whipping up a savory side dish, a crisp salad or a sweet treat, these 20 irresistible recipes will help you bring the fresh flavors of the market straight to your table.

    Green Beans and New Potato Salad with Honey Vinaigrette



     

    Full of fresh summer flavors, this cold green bean salad recipe adds in tender new potatoes for a refreshing take on a classic summer meal. Once you’ve boiled the potatoes and fresh beans, you’re basically done! The homemade dressing gets a boost from honey and red onion for a tangy, but delicate flavor that’ll be the star of summer cookouts to come.

    Homemade Fresh Peach Buckle with Blackberries

    What better way to use juicy summer peaches than baking them into a simple cake with a lot of flavor? This Peach Buckle recipe is a cross between a coffee cake and a cobbler, with its soft crumb cake topped with fruit instead of streusel. Pair it with slightly tart blackberries to round out the sweetness of the juicy peaches.

    Creamy Strawberry Mousse With White Chocolate

    This homemade Strawberry Mousse recipe has the dreamiest, creamiest texture. It feels like you’re scooping up little pink clouds! It’s thick, full of fresh strawberry flavor, and has a lovely white chocolate touch to take it over the top. Plus, this mousse doesn’t get weepy as it sits so you can make it up to two days in advance.
